URA Finals is the last race in the URA Finale mode in Umamusume Pretty Derby. Here’s everything you should know about this race.

Umamusume Pretty Derby currently has only one main mode, which consists of a series of PvE races against AI characters, called the URA Finale mode. Each character has different career paths and races they must complete before challenging the ultimate trial, the URA Finals.

URA Finals Details and Requirements in Umamusume Pretty Derby

The URA Finals race is different from all others in this game mode because there are no fixed attributes. The details vary based on which races you ran most during your playthrough. For example, if you primarily competed in Long/Dirt races, the URA Finals will feature only Long/Dirt races.
The reason is that the game allows players to participate in races they are most proficient in, since reaching the URA Finals can take up to 30 minutes each time. This helps balance the randomness of each race, preventing players from having to restart due to bad RNG.
To reach the URA Finals, your trainee must complete all main objectives of their career and meet the requirements within the allotted time. Failing to complete a certain objective results in a career over, which sends you back to the home screen. Successfully completing all objectives begins the URA Finals, which is divided into three races:
- URA Finals Qualifier
- URA Finals Semifinal
- URA Finals Final

What Are the Rewards for Completing the URA Finals?
Winning the URA Finals earns you a trophy based on the type of race, such as Dirt, Long, or Mile. Additionally, your Uma Girl can earn the URA Finale Winner epithet, which showcases your runner’s skill. Finally, you receive a spark boost for winning, which significantly improves future runners if the winner is used as a parent before the race.
